Save-A-Life CPR day

County of Simcoe Paramedic Services and the Heart and Stroke Foundation are partnering to offer residents of Simcoe County a free CPR Leval-A training course. There is no cost to attend the event, but participants are asked to bring a food bank donation of a non-perishable food item. May 25, 2013 with two course time 9:30-11:30am and 1-3pm Location: Wasaga Stars Arena, Community Room, 425 River Rd West, Wasaga Beach Contact County of Simcoe Customer Service 705-735-6901 or 1-800-263-3199 Register on line: cpr.simcoe.ca

Adopt-A-Road Wasaga Beach

Spring Pick Up - May 25, 2013 Residents and community groups contribute their time two mornings per year to cleaning up their chosen road. Our Public Works personnel join us to collect hundreds of bags of garbage during this annual event. Designated yellow garbage bags can be picked up at the Wasaga Beach Castle Building Centre, Town Hall, The RecPlex or the Public Works office. Bags are to be left at the roadside by noon on Saturday, May 25, 2013 (Not before please). If you have any questions contact Public Works Department at 705-429-2540

War of 1812 Exhibit-Creemore Museum

A new traveling exhibit that tells the story of the War of 1812 in Simcoe County is in Creemore.
Presented in cooperation with The Simcoe County Museum and The Department of Canadian Heritage, the exhibit is at the Creemore Log Cabin on Library Street until June 9. http://www.simcoe.com/news-story/3236713-war-of-1812-exhibit-in-creemore/
